Millions of people with knee pain have tried wearing a knee brace.  

And research indicates that a soft knee brace will often decrease knee pain and improve your confidence during activities. ([source](https://pmc.ncbi.nlm.nih.gov/articles/PMC5709997/))

However, a typical knee brace is less likely to prevent the knee pain, swelling, or stiffness that you may get afterwards – later that day or even the following day.  

This is because most knee braces don’t address the underlying knee problem.

## What’s the underlying knee problem?

If you have knee pain, but your knees feel better:

 

- when you press down on the arm rests as you’re standing up from a chair,
- when you use hiking poles as you walk on challenging trails, or
- when you’re walking in a pool,

then, you probably have a [Load Tolerance](https://betterknees.com/blog/is-your-knee-pain-a-sign-of-low-load-tolerance) problem.  

Load Tolerance is the amount of pain-free force your knee can produce or absorb for a specific movement, over a certain period of time, while still controlling that movement. 

Rather than determining muscle strength – which most trainers and physical therapists measure – Load Tolerance reveals the strength inside your knees.  

When the inside of your knees are strong, your Load Tolerance will be high.  

And when your Load Tolerance is greater than what your activities require, your knees feel good .  

Or in some cases, you may not even think about your knees. 

On the other hand, when the inside of your knees are weak, your Load Tolerance will be low.

When your Load Tolerance is lower than what your activities require, you’ll get knee symptoms – such as pain, soreness, stiffness, or swelling.

## How to Make Your Knees Feel Better

Knee pain and symptoms occur when there’s a mismatch between your knee strength and the strength required by your activities.   

I often compare knee pain to having a bank account that is in debt.  

Getting out of debt requires a combination of more deposits and fewer withdrawals.  

Likewise, you can avoid knee pain if you: 

- increase your knee strength , 

- decrease the difficulty of your activities , or

- a combination of both.

I help my clients improve their knee strength (which I’ve written about [here](https://betterknees.com/blog/is-your-knee-pain-a-sign-of-low-load-tolerance)) by increasing the health of their synovial fluid and the strength of the cartilage, both located inside their knees.  

But building strength inside your knees doesn’t happen instantaneously.  

So I also provide recommendations that decrease the difficulty of your activities .  

If you have pain with challenging hikes, I may suggest that you temporarily stick to flatter trails. 

I may also recommend that you use hiking poles.  

Both of these recommendations often decrease knee pain.

  

Because your activity now requires less Load Tolerance from your knees.

## Can a knee brace increase your knee strength?

Knee braces don’t change your Load Tolerance.

They won’t make the inside of your knees stronger.  

And unlike hiking poles, most knee braces won’t make it easier to climb or descend a challenging trail.  

So when I learned about the [Dnsys Z1](https://dnsys.ai/?srsltid=AfmBOoqZWhTEdsi-l2Jsl_Yojf2TFE3qmbMvhlRE8upsK38yaCeWtOL3)– a knee brace that offers assistance and makes activities easier – I was intrigued.

([source](https://www.kickstarter.com/projects/dnsys/dnsys-z1-knee-exoskeleton-defy-gravity-go-beyond))

The small motor on the side of the brace (what they call an exoskeleton) delivers force to the back of the thigh and calf. 

This assistive force provides two benefits: 

- support when climbing stairs or trails, or even when rising from a chair
- cushion and shock absorption during descents and impact activities

It won’t make your knees stronger, but rather it’s designed to make activities easier.

If it makes your activities easy enough – if the demand from your activities is lower than your current Load Tolerance – you may be able to do more and hurt less.
